I got it in like,...less than 3-4 hours? Just kept doing mission to mission and it all adds up. I was having fun clearing stuff up too. I got 30-50 % EXP total per mission arc. I explored the Hall of Doom quest and got 3000 EXP at the end of it. It was great. I didn't feel like I was grinding. Even if you're level 9, don't disregard those lower level quests arcs...an equal level boss in most instances will trounce you if you don't use consumables and such. I had to return at level 10 to beat the Titan Crew convincingly. Those power unlocks matter and add to the fun.
